  • Campton, Kentucky Census Data
  • The total number of people in Campton is 5,505. Of those, 2,700 are Male (49.05 %) and 2,805 are Female (50.95 %).

    In Campton, Kentucky 37.1 is the median age.

    Campton, Kentucky population is broken down (as a percentage) by age as follows:

    Under Age of 5: 6.61 %
    Ages 5 to 9: 6.76 %
    Ages 10 to 14: 7.43 %
    Ages 15 to 19: 7.18 %
    Ages 20 to 24: 6.68 %
    Ages 25 to 34: 12.13 %
    Ages 35 to 44: 16.06 %
    Ages 45 to 54: 14.10 %
    Ages 55 to 59: 5.63 %
    Ages 60 to 64: 4.38 %
    Ages 65 to 74: 6.90 %
    Ages 75 to 84: 4.11 %
    Over the age of 85: 2.03 %

    Campton Statistical Data
    Campton, Kentucky Total Area covers 191.34 Square Miles.
    Total Water Area is 0.38 Square Miles.
    Total Land Area is 190.96 Square Miles.
    In Campton, KY. pop. density is 28.83 persons/square mile.
    Campton, Kentucky is located in the Eastern (GMT -5) Time Zone.
    The elevation in Campton is 975 Ft.

Tapering off drug or alcohol use can help somewhat to minimize withdrawal symptoms, but for many individuals, specifically those that use highly addictive drugs for an extended duration of time, it simply may not be achievable to do that. The alcohol or drug addiction can simply have advanced too far and the impulse to use a drug or alcohol has grown to be too powerful. In such circumstances, a drug or alcohol detox center is the most effective route to handling the withdrawal process. Most drug and alcohol rehabilitation centers offer you a medical detox to treat withdrawal symptoms that are brought on by the sudden discontinuation of drug or alcohol use so that the sometimes unpleasant withdrawal process can be made more comfortable for the client. Stopping the use of addictive drugs and alcohol employing the cold turkey technique is not advised due to the fact it can occasionally bring about life-threatening withdrawal symptoms, such as seizures.

Some of the indicators of drug and alcohol addiction consist of inadequate school or employment attendance and performance, unkempt hygiene and appearance, changes in eating habits, unusual sleeping habits, isolating from friends and family, missing work or school, money troubles, anger and hostility toward family, withdrawal symptoms when the drug or alcohol is not obtainable, severe urges and the desire to get hold of the drug or alcohol at any cost including but not limited to lying and stealing to get it.
